Skirious Problems is your backstage pass to the brilliantly unpolished world of elite cross-country skiing. Hosted by World Cup racers Mika Vermeulen and James Clugnet, the show delivers a sharp mix of insider insight, chaotic travel tales, training drama, and the kind of brutally honest banter you only get from athletes who spend far too much time together on the road. The hosts aren’t afraid to voice strong opinions, roast each other, or poke fun at the quirks of their sport — all with a wink and a sense of humility. What truly elevates the show, though, is the lineup of prominent guests who drop in: World Cup winners, rising stars, Olympic medalists, wax technicians with cult followings, and the occasional wild-card personality from outside skiing. Their stories bring depth, humor, and a fresh range of perspectives, whether they’re unpacking tense race moments, revealing team secrets, or debating the future of the sport. With its mix of authenticity, sharp humor, and unfiltered athlete conversations, Skirious Problems offers a uniquely entertaining look at skiing life beyond the finish line — perfect for fans, athletes, and anyone who enjoys a good dose of organized chaos.

    Øyvind Sandbakk - There is NO norwegian method

    Does the famous “Norwegian training method” actually exist? Professor Øyvind Sandbakk joins Mika and Jimmy for a deep conversation about what has really made Norway so successful—not only in cross-country skiing, but across endurance sport. We discuss Norway’s wealth, sporting culture, club system and willingness to share knowledge; why copying individual Norwegian sessions often misses the bigger picture; and whether many athletes would develop better by staying home instead of chasing altitude camps. The conversation then turns to how cross-country skiers are actually built: technique versus physiology, volume versus intensity, training at 14, 18 and 22, learning through failure, and why testing should be viewed as facing reality—not sitting an exam. Topics include: •⁠ ⁠Is there really a Norwegian method? •⁠ ⁠What can countries with fewer resources realistically copy? •⁠ ⁠Is altitude training overrated? •⁠ ⁠Running versus roller skiing •⁠ ⁠How training should develop from junior to senior level •⁠ ⁠When more volume becomes valuable •⁠ ⁠Why athletes need room to make mistakes •⁠ ⁠What “talent” actually means in cross-country skiing •⁠ ⁠Mika’s own training development and recent struggles This is not a conversation about finding one perfect training programme. It is about understanding why different athletes need different routes—and why the environment around the training may matter just as much as the sessions themselves.     Kasper Herland: Bonking your way to 5th in Holmenkollen WC

    Jimmy and Mika are back with your nb 1 nordic podcast and this time they’re joined by Lillehammer local Kasper Herland from Team Anlegg Øst for a proper deep dive into one of the most impressive breakthrough seasons on the circuit.Kasper takes us behind the scenes of Team Anlegg Øst’s huge year, from the day-to-day grind to the moments that changed everything. We talk about his rapid rise to a top-5 finish in his very first World Cup race, what clicked in his training, and how a small private setup can compete with the big national teams.Of course, it wouldn’t be Skirious Problems without a few disasters along the way. Kasper shares stories of completely bonking on the bike, suffering through brutal sessions, and the lessons learned from going a little too deep.The conversation also gets properly nerdy. We dig into training philosophy, intensity control, threshold work, ski-specific endurance, recovery, and all the little details endurance athletes obsess over.     Alison Mackie: Making the World Cup Look Like a Family Road Trip

    Jimmy and Mika somehow pulled off booking Alison Mackie—literally at the last minute—and she brings all the good vibes and killer stories from her breakout season on the World Cup. Alison dives into her crazy jump from being barely known to racking up top World Cup results, and shares what it’s actually like navigating the whirlwind of international racing as a young Canadian. You’ll hear about money struggles, travel chaos, surviving road trips, what it really costs to race at the top level, and why the World Cup is both a dream and a grind for North Americans.
